Some base words end with a silent e. When we add a suffix like -est, we usually drop the final e so the word is spelled correctly.
If a word ends with a silent e, remove the e before adding the suffix.
To spell words with drop e, first take away the final e, then add the suffix. This keeps the spelling neat and correct.
Think: βTake off the silent e, then add the ending.β
